"George's Secret Key to the Universe" is a children's book and features a group of children traveling through space and learning scientific concepts through portals and windows created by a highly technological and efficient computer. Although this plot is very fanciful and unrealistic, the book presents very credible scientific information, explaining in a childish but efficient way concepts like atoms, black holes, celestial bodies, planets, among others.
